Technical Architect
Fully remote
9 month contract
Inside IR35

 

Are you a highly skilled and experienced Technical Architect looking for your next challenge? Join our dynamic and innovative team and play a pivotal role in shaping the future of our technology landscape.

 

As a Technical Architect, you will provide expert technical leadership across a range of complex projects and services. You will be responsible for defining and implementing technical strategies that align with our business objectives, ensuring we stay ahead in an ever-evolving digital world.

 

Key Responsibilities

 

Technical Leadership
Provide strategic technical guidance to project and service teams.
Define and document technical architectures, including system diagrams, data flows, and integration points.
Evaluate and recommend cutting-edge technologies to drive business success.
Conduct feasibility studies and impact assessments.
Ensure technical solutions align with enterprise architecture principles.
Solution Design & Development
Design and develop scalable and innovative technical solutions.
Maintain technical roadmaps and drive continuous improvement.
Identify emerging technologies and assess their impact.
Develop proof-of-concepts and prototypes.
Project Delivery
Lead technical aspects throughout the project lifecycle.
Collaborate with project managers, business analysts, and engineers.
Manage technical risks and develop mitigation plans.
Keep stakeholders informed of technical decisions and their business impact.
Operational Excellence
Improve operational efficiency and reduce technical debt.
Automate and streamline processes where possible.
Provide technical support to operations teams.
Mergers & Acquisitions (M&A) Support
Conduct technical due diligence for mergers and acquisitions.
Develop integration plans for acquired systems and processes.
Skills & Experience Required
Proven experience as a Technical Architect with expertise in designing and implementing enterprise-scale IT solutions.

 

Strong knowledge of IT best practices, including ITIL, Prince2, TOGAF, and Archimate.

 

Deep expertise across multiple technical domains, including:

 

Enterprise IT: Large-scale systems (5,000+ users)
Service Desk: ITSM platforms (ServiceNow)
EUC: Endpoint devices, management tools (Intune, SCCM)
Applications: CRM, ERP, HCM, Finance, Payroll
Infrastructure: Cloud (Azure), servers, networks (Palo Alto, Cisco, Meraki), storage (SAN, VEEAM, HP)
Cyber Security: IPS/IDS, SIEM, XDR, ISO27001
Data Science & Automation: MS Data Fabric, Data Bricks, RPA, iPaaS, MS Power Platform
Strong problem-solving and analytical skills with the ability to think strategically.

 

Excellent communication skills – able to explain complex technical concepts to technical and non-technical audiences.

 

Experience working in fast-paced, matrixed organizations with cross-functional teams.

 

Desirable Skills & Experience
Experience in M&A activities, including due diligence and integration.
Agile development methodologies (Scrum, Kanban).
DevSecOps practices and tools.
Relevant certifications (e.g. Azure Solutions Architect).
